Rui Hachimura: Built for the Playoffs

While some fans may question Hachimura’s recent move to the bench, history suggests that could actually work in the Lakers’ favor.

Throughout his six-year NBA career, Hachimura has consistently elevated his game in the postseason. His ability to step up under pressure makes him the type of “X-factor” every championship team needs.

Let’s look at the numbers:

  • Regular season (2026): 43.8% from three-point range
  • Career playoff average: 48.5% from three
  • 2025 playoffs (corner 3s): 50%

Those are elite shooting numbers—especially in the playoffs, where efficiency typically drops due to tighter defenses and higher intensity.

Even more impressively, Hachimura’s playoff shooting efficiency surpasses that of Luke Kennard, widely regarded as one of the league’s best pure shooters.


A Proven Playoff Performer Since Day One

Hachimura’s postseason impact isn’t new.

Back in 2021, during his first playoff appearance with the Washington Wizards, he shot an incredible 60% from beyond the arc—immediately establishing himself as a player who rises under pressure.

Since then, that trend has continued.

While he may not always dominate headlines, his ability to deliver in key moments has made him one of the most quietly reliable playoff performers in the league.

JJ Redick’s Tactical Twist

Head coach JJ Redick has also started experimenting with creative lineups, including using Hachimura as a small-ball center.

This strategy opens up the floor in a major way.

With Hachimura spacing the court and multiple ball-handlers on the floor, the Lakers can:

  • Stretch defenses to their limit
  • Create driving lanes for stars
  • Generate high-quality perimeter looks
  • Force mismatches across positions

In today’s NBA, versatility is everything—and Hachimura provides exactly that.
